Job Description

Our client is an award-winning veterinary practice offering a friendly and supportive working environment. They are seeking a Veterinary Surgeon with a passion for small animal practice, keen to work within a well-equipped, modern clinic alongside an experienced team.

The successful candidate will join a team of experienced vets and contribute to a wide range of cases including advanced surgery such as laparoscopic procedures and orthopaedics. This role presents excellent opportunities for career development, clinical skill enhancement, and potential specialisation, supported by a culture of knowledge sharing and collaboration.

Responsibilities

  • Deliver high-quality clinical care during consultations and surgical procedures.
  • Communicate clearly and empathetically with clients regarding patient care and treatment plans.
  • Prepare tailored treatment plans with accurate cost estimates.
  • Uphold professional and regulatory standards at all times.
  • Support and mentor colleagues, helping to develop skills across the team.
  • Complete clinical handovers and coordinate any necessary out-of-hours or specialist care.
  • Share best practice within the clinic and the wider professional community.

Requirements

  • RCVS-registered Veterinary Surgeon with experience in small animal practice.
  • Strong clinical examination and surgical skills.
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
  • Excellent communication skills and a client-focused approach.
  • Willingness to support nurse consultations and Schedule 3 procedures.
  • Demonstrated leadership and mentoring capabilities.
  • Suitable for both new graduates eager to learn and more experienced vets seeking growth.

Benefits

  • Private Medical Insurance and Health Cash Plan from day one, including 24/7 GP access.
  • Life Assurance at three times salary.
  • Five weeks’ annual leave plus Bank Holidays, increasing with service, plus an additional paid day off.
  • £1,500 CPD budget annually plus three days’ paid leave for training.
  • Funding for certificates and payment of professional fees (VDS, RCVS, BVA).
  • Sabbatical options based on length of service.
  • Interest-free Season Ticket Loan and Cycle to Work scheme.
  • Discounts on products and services.
  • Relocation support and sponsorship available for Tier 2 (General) Visa.
